New certification to counter greenwash

Certified As Recyclable is a new certification from OPRL that is tasked with removing greenwash and misleading labelling from recyclable goods. The scheme will provide thoroughly evaluated and tested recyclability assessments and will initially be available for rigid and flexible plastic packaging in partnership with RECOUP. The scheme will be extended across all packaging materials in future.

The new Certified As Recyclable scheme is available exclusively to OPRL members and supports them in ensuring they deliver against UK Plastics Pact and other sustainability commitments. Certification will provide assurance that the packaging type and materials are collected in the UK for recycling, are effectively sorted for recycling at UK Materials Recycling Facilities (MRF) and Plastics Recycling Facilities (PRFs), and recycled by reprocessors with an effective market for the resulting recyclate.

Assessments will be made against the evidence base underpinning OPRL’s Recycling Labelling Scheme and their PREP UK online self-evaluation tool with new tests at MRFs and PRFs where new evidence is needed. These technical assessments will be undertaken by RECOUP, the industry recycling body and leading provider of technical advice on plastics.

Jane Bevis, chair of OPRL said: "For some time now we’ve been concerned about the level of greenwash and over-claiming evident in the packaging market. So we’re delighted to be able to bring clarity and robust analysis to bear with Certified As Recyclable, enabling buyers and specifiers to ensure they are sourcing the right packaging to deliver their sustainability commitments.”
